It seems the sparklers have caught Kolkatans in a spell. According to Diamond Trading Corporation's figures, another city which has got mesmerised by diamonds is Hyderabad.
Diamonds are spreading its sparkle all over India. Proof for it is visible in Kolkata, which has already outshined the traditional markets of Mumbai, Delhi and Chennai in terms of growth in sale of diamond jewellery.
